Water heater selection in Nashua involves tank size, recovery rate, fuel type, and water chemistry — hard water shortens tank anode life and scale accumulates at heating elements regardless of brand. A correctly sized replacement unit runs more efficiently and avoids the tepid-water complaints that come from undersized first-hour recovery. How much does water heater installation cost in Nashua, NH?

Tank water heater installation in Nashua runs $784–$2,450 (national $800–$2,500 adjusted roughly 2% below national average). The NH OPLC permit floor is $120. A 50-gal gas unit on an existing gas line is at the low end; an 80-gal electric with a new 240V circuit is at the high end.

What size water heater do I need in Nashua?

Size by first-hour rating: 40-gal gas (FHR ~70 gal) for 2–3 people; 50-gal gas (FHR ~90 gal) for 3–4; 75–80 gal for 5+.

Tank or tankless water heater in Nashua?

Tank: lower upfront ($784–$2,450 vs $2,450–$5,390 for tankless), simpler install. Tankless: 22–34% more efficient, 20-year life vs 10–13 for a tank. Both are solid in Nashua — tank if upfront cost is priority, tankless for long-term efficiency.

Do I need a permit for water heater installation in Nashua?

Yes. Nashua requires a NH OPLC permit (min $120) for any water heater replacement. Gas and electrical changes also need inspection. The matched plumber pulls all permits on your behalf.

How does Nashua water hardness affect my tank water heater?

Nashua's 4 gpg moderate water requires standard annual flushing and anode replacement every 4–6 years.

What code requirements apply to Nashua water heater installs?

Nashua code (NH OPLC) requires a compliant expansion tank when a backflow preventer is present, a rated T&P relief valve with full-length discharge, and a drip pan under electric units.

How long will a new water heater last in Nashua?

A quality 50-gal gas tank lasts 10–13 years in Nashua; electric tanks 10–15 years. Annual flushing and on-schedule anode replacement keeps the unit toward the 12-year mark.

When should I replace vs repair my Nashua water heater?

Replace if: 10+ years old and repair exceeds $400, tank is rusting, or base is wet (internal failure). Repair if: failed element ($150–250) or thermostat ($100–200) on a unit under 8 years old.
